McClintock Biblical Encyclopedia: Adelgreif, Johann Albert

a German. seer, was born near Elbing.. He was the son of a Protestant minister, and well versed in the ancient languages. He claimed that seven angels had charged him with the work of banishing evil from the earth and of beating the sovereigns with rods of iron. He was arrested at Konigsberg, accused of magic, and condemned to death. His works were concealed. He died Oct. 11,1636. See Hoefer, Nouv. Biog. Generale, s.v.
